Our verdict is Benign. Variant got -12 ACMG points: 0P and 12B. BP4_StrongBA1

The NM_001367943.1(TCF7L2):c.553-2029A>C variant causes a intron change involving the alteration of a non-conserved nucleotide. The variant allele was found at a frequency of 0.0811 in 152,078 control chromosomes in the GnomAD database, including 967 homozygotes. In-silico tool predicts a benign outcome for this variant. No clinical diagnostic laboratories have submitted clinical-significance assessments for this variant to ClinVar.

Genes affected
TCF7L2 (HGNC:11641): (transcription factor 7 like 2) This gene encodes a high mobility group (HMG) box-containing transcription factor that plays a key role in the Wnt signaling pathway. The protein has been implicated in blood glucose homeostasis. Genetic variants of this gene are associated with increased risk of type 2 diabetes. Several transcript variants encoding multiple different isoforms have been found for this gene.[provided by RefSeq, Oct 2010]
